This fixes the "Parse response’s Content Security Policies" algorithm, which wanted to use the result of extracting header list values, a list of byte sequences, as input for parsing, which takes either a byte sequence or a string.

As it turns out, extracting header list values already takes care of splitting the header value on commas and returning a list (provided that the ABNF grammar of the header specifies so, which the Content-Security-Policy grammar does), so the CSP spec can be further simplified by removing the part handling commas in header values.

This fixes #684.
